Abstract
The utility model provides a steel belt and adhesive tape compound device, which relates to the technical field of adhesive tape sticking devices, and comprises the following components: the steel coil roller is movably inserted between opposite sides of the two first fixed plates, and the top of the bottom plate is fixedly provided with two supporting plates. The steel coiled material sheet and the adhesive tape are respectively wound on the steel coil roller and the adhesive tape roller, then the steel coil passes through the two first guide rollers and then is wound on the wind-up roller, then the adhesive tape passes through the second guide roller and is stuck on the steel coil, at the moment, the electric telescopic rod is started until the second heating roller is attached to the adhesive tape and the steel coil, and therefore the connection between the adhesive tape and the steel coil can be enhanced under the extrusion action of the two heating rollers, and meanwhile the heating rollers can generate high temperature, so that the connection between the adhesive tape and the steel coil is tighter.

Technical Field
The utility model relates to the technical field of adhesive tape sticking devices, in particular to a steel belt and adhesive tape compounding device.
Background
The steel belt is a narrow and long steel plate produced by various steel rolling enterprises in order to adapt to the requirements of various industrial departments for industrially producing various metal or mechanical products, and a layer of adhesive tape is adhered to the surface of the steel belt before delivery of certain steel belts.
In the prior art, most of the adhesive tapes are manually adhered to the surfaces of the steel belts, so that the labor cost is too high, the adhesion between the adhesive tapes and the steel belts cannot be ensured by a manual adhesion mode, and the production quality of products can be influenced.

Referring to fig. 1-5, the present utility model provides a technical solution: a steel strip and tape compounding device comprising: the cleaning device comprises a bottom plate 1, wherein a composite mechanism 2 is fixedly arranged at the top of the bottom plate 1, and a cleaning mechanism 3 is fixedly arranged at the top of the composite mechanism 2;
the compound mechanism 2 comprises two first fixed plates 201, a steel coil roller 202 is movably inserted between opposite sides of the two first fixed plates 201, two support plates 203 are fixedly arranged at the top of the bottom plate 1, two first guide rollers 204 are movably inserted between opposite sides of the two support plates 203, two second fixed plates 205 are fixedly arranged at the top of the bottom plate 1, a winding roller 206 is movably inserted between opposite sides of the two second fixed plates 205, a first motor 207 is fixedly arranged on one outer wall side of one of the two second fixed plates 205, an output end of the first motor 207 is fixedly connected with one end of the outer wall of the winding roller 206, a first heating roller 208 is movably inserted between opposite sides of the two support plates 203, rectangular plates 209 are fixedly arranged at the top of the two support plates 203, electric telescopic rods 210 are fixedly inserted at the top of the inner walls of the two rectangular plates 209, second heating rollers 211 are fixedly arranged at the bottom of the two electric telescopic rods 210 and are positioned right above the first heating rollers 208, a roller 212 is movably inserted between opposite sides of the two rectangular plates 209, and a rectangular connecting plate 216 is fixedly arranged at one side of the two opposite sides of the two rectangular plates 209.
As shown in fig. 1, 2 and 5, the cleaning mechanism 3 comprises a plasma cleaner 301, the plasma cleaner 301 is fixedly mounted at the top of two support plates 203, a water tank 302 is fixedly mounted at the top of the plasma cleaner 301, a water pump 303 is fixedly connected to one side of the outer wall of the water tank 302, a guide pipe 304 is fixedly connected to the output end of the water pump 303, a water pipe 305 is fixedly connected to the output end of the guide pipe 304, a group of spray heads 306 are arranged at the bottom of the water pipe 305, rectangular blocks 307 are fixedly mounted at the top of the two support plates 203, sponge rollers 308 are movably inserted between the opposite sides of the two rectangular blocks 307, the water pump 303 is started, alcohol in the water tank 302 can be extracted, and then the alcohol can be dripped on the sponge rollers 308 through the spray heads 306, so that the sponge rollers 308 can clean steel coils at the bottom, dust on the surfaces of the steel coils can be prevented from affecting adhesion of the adhesive tapes, and then the surfaces of the steel coils can be further cleaned through the plasma cleaner 301, so that the durability of the device can be increased.
As shown in fig. 3, two third fixing plates 213 are fixedly mounted on the top of the base plate 1, a waste roller 214 is movably inserted between opposite sides of the two third fixing plates 213, a second motor 215 is fixedly mounted on one side of the outer wall of one of the two third fixing plates 213, an output end of the second motor 215 is fixedly connected with one end of the outer wall of the waste roller 214, and the second motor 215 is started to drive the waste roller 214 to rotate, so that waste of the adhesive tape can be collected.
As shown in fig. 1 to 4, the water tank 302 is provided with a water filling end 309 at the top, a top cover 310 is movably sleeved at the top of the water filling end 309, and alcohol can be added into the water tank 302 through the water filling end 309 by opening the top cover 310.
As shown in fig. 2, a group of support legs 4 are fixedly inserted into the bottom of the base plate 1, and each support leg 4 has the same shape and size, so that the whole device can be supported by the support legs 4.
As shown in fig. 1 to 5, the bottoms of both the first fixing plates 201 are fixedly installed at the top of the base plate 1.
The application method and the working principle of the device are as follows: firstly, the device is moved to a designated position, then steel coiled material sheets and adhesive tapes are wound on a steel coil roller 202 and an adhesive tape roller 212 respectively, then steel coils pass through two first guide rollers 204 and then wind on a winding roller 206, then adhesive tapes pass through a second guide roller 217, then adhesive tape waste is wound on a waste roller 214 and then stuck on the steel coil, at the moment, an electric telescopic rod 210 is started until a second heating roller 211 is stuck on the adhesive tapes and the steel coils, the connection between the adhesive tapes and the steel coils can be enhanced under the extrusion action of the two heating rollers, meanwhile, the heating rollers can generate high temperature, the generated high temperature can enable the connection between the adhesive tapes and the steel coils to be more compact, then a water pump 303 is started, alcohol in a water tank 302 can be extracted, then the adhesive tapes are dripped on a sponge roller 308 through a spray head 306, so that the sponge roller 308 can clean the bottom, the adhesion of the adhesive tapes is prevented from being influenced by dust on the surface, then the surface of the steel coils is further cleaned through a plasma cleaner 301, the adhesion degree between the adhesive tapes and the steel coils can be increased, the winding roller 207 is started, the winding roller 206 can be driven to rotate, the motor 206 can be driven to rotate, the adhesive tape can be wound up, the problem can be solved, the waste materials can be collected, and the waste materials can be collected by driving the winding roller and the roller can be rolled up and rolled.
